    The Chinese commonly regard sheep as an auspicious animal, and the year of the sheep, therefore, heralds a year of promise and prosperity. [6] "Yáng" (羊) is a component of another written Chinese character "xiang" , which means auspiciousness, and the two were interchangeable in ancient Chinese, according to one source. [11]
